Core Skills Analysis

Mathematics

  • The student engaged in spatial reasoning by navigating through various environments in Roblox Dandy's world, enhancing their understanding of geometry and area.
  • By managing in-game currency and resources, the student practiced basic arithmetic operations including addition, subtraction, and multiplication.
  • The design elements required the student to estimate distances and scales, which exercises their estimation and measurement skills.
  • The logic required to solve quests and puzzles promoted critical thinking and problem-solving abilities which are fundamental math skills.

Literacy

  • The student was exposed to different narratives and dialogues within the game, improving their reading comprehension and vocabulary skills.
  • By creating or adapting stories for their characters, they practiced creative writing and narrative structure.
  • Interacting with other players provided opportunities for informal communication, enhancing their spoken language skills and ability to convey ideas effectively.
  • The game scenarios encouraged the student to analyze character motivations and plot developments, which fostered critical reading skills.

Technology

  • The student learned about game mechanics and design principles, gaining an understanding of programming concepts like loops and conditions through gameplay.
  • By collaborating with others and sharing builds or strategies online, they developed digital literacy and the ability to operate within a virtual community.
  • Exploring the customization features encouraged them to understand user interface design, giving insight into how technology shapes user experiences.
  • The creative process of designing their own levels enhanced their understanding of coding concepts, encouraging logical thinking and planning.

Tips

To deepen the learning experience, parents and teachers can encourage the student to create a project around their Roblox experiences, such as writing a short story about their adventures or designing a new game environment. Additionally, organizing a group project where students collaborate to build a specific theme in Roblox could foster teamwork and enhance social skills. Complementary activities that overlap with mathematics could include real-life budgeting exercises or geometry drawing challenges, utilizing software like Tinkercad to broaden their technological skills further.
